Test Your Biomarkers

Before patients begin a treatment plan, it's important to ask about biomarkers. Biomarkers can help you understand what your tumor is made of, and they can also let you know what treatments you may qualify for or which treatments are unlikely to work. Many clinical trials are designed around biomarkers. The first step is getting tested.
